是指在给定的字符串集合中,找到与目标字符串相匹配的随机字符串。这个问题在计算机科学和软件开发中经常遇到,特别是在字符串搜索、模式匹配和数据处理等领域。
随机字符串匹配的分类:
- 精确匹配:查找与目标字符串完全相同的字符串。
- 模糊匹配:查找与目标字符串相似的字符串,可以包含一些差异或错误。
随机字符串匹配的优势:
- 高效性:使用适当的算法和数据结构可以在较短的时间内完成匹配操作。
- 灵活性:可以根据需求选择不同的匹配算法和策略。
- 可扩展性:可以处理大规模的字符串集合和复杂的匹配模式。
随机字符串匹配的应用场景:
- 文本搜索引擎:用于在大规模文本数据中查找特定的字符串或模式。
- 数据清洗和处理:用于处理包含错误或不规范字符串的数据集。
- 字符串验证和校验:用于验证用户输入的字符串是否符合特定的格式或规则。
- 编程语言中的字符串操作:用于处理字符串的拼接、替换、分割等操作。
腾讯云相关产品和产品介绍链接地址:
- 云搜索(https://cloud.tencent.com/product/css)
腾讯云搜索是一种基于云计算的全文搜索服务,提供高性能、高可用的文本搜索能力,可广泛应用于网站搜索、电商搜索、资讯搜索等场景。
- 数据处理服务(https://cloud.tencent.com/product/dps)
腾讯云数据处理服务是一种大数据处理和分析服务,提供数据清洗、转换、计算等功能,可帮助用户高效地处理和分析大规模数据。
- 人工智能(https://cloud.tencent.com/product/ai)
腾讯云人工智能平台提供了丰富的人工智能服务,包括自然语言处理、图像识别、语音识别等功能,可用于字符串匹配相关的应用场景。
请注意,以上仅为腾讯云相关产品的示例,其他云计算品牌商也提供类似的产品和服务。